3 SAFETY
The first and most important step toward the safe and efficient operation of this or
any other piece of precision production equipment is to read and understand all
sections of this manual before operating the equipment. This manual provides the
requisite training to safely operate the equipment. The equipment should be
operated solely by trained personnel.
CAUTION: This section outlines several basic safety precautions
that must be followed by anyone moving or working on or near
this equipment. Refer also to safety precautions required by
state, federal, local authorities, and your company.
CAUTION: Before working with chemicals or product materials
containing chemicals, refer to your company’s Product Safety
Data Sheets (PSDS) and Material Safety Data Sheets (MSDS) for
information about the chemicals.
Use all safety precautions described in those documents.
ELECTRICAL HAZARD: Disconnect the unit from its power
source before beginning any maintenance or repair procedure. If
a panel is opened, exposure to live electrical circuits is possible.
Failure to follow all electrical safety procedures could result in
SERIOUS INJURY or DEATH BY ELECTROCUTION.
CAUTION: If the equipment is not operated as instructed in this
document the safety features and protective devices might not
operate as described. This creates a hazard for the Operator and
bystanders. It could also damage the equipment.
NOTE: Use electrical LOCKOUT / TAGOUT procedures
whenever and wherever possible. If service or adjustments
require an energized electrical supply, be extremely careful.
NEVER WORK ALONE.
